Vin Santo

Bianco dell’Empolese DOC

Malvasia white and SanColombana 

Amber yellow colour with hints of dried fruit, dried fig, apricot and spices with a soft and full-bodied taste with a very persistent lingering.

Exposure : South

Soil type: Clay-loam rich in rock fragments

Planting density: 5000 vines/ha.

Training system: Overturned Tuscany

Harvesting period: Harvest takes place the first week of September

Harvesting method: Accurate selection of the grapes, manual harvesting in small baskets first fortnight of September.

Pressing: Soft hand pressed.

Drying:  Natural and slow drying of the grapes on nets until the end of December. 

Fermentation and ageing: Fermentation in barrels “Caratelli” of 50 or 100 liters assembled with different woods: chestnut, oak, cherry, acacia, mulberry, where it remains for at least five years; refining in bottle for at least six – eight months

Longevity: Great ageing potential, long life
